Using the Live Converter: Real-Time Bar to PSI Calculations

Our Bar to PSI converter is designed for speed and simplicity. As soon as you start typing in either field, the opposite value updates instantly. This live behavior removes the need for manual button clicks and makes the tool feel responsive during active work.

To begin, simply enter a pressure value in the Bar field. The PSI equivalent appears immediately in the lower field. If you prefer to start with PSI, type directly into that field and watch the Bar value update in real time. The converter works equally well in both directions.

Default and Precision Modes

By default the tool displays results rounded to two decimal places. This level of precision is ideal for most daily tasks such as checking tire pressure or setting air tools. The numbers are clean and easy to read while still providing sufficient accuracy for practical use.

For situations that demand greater detail, activate precision mode with a single click. The display immediately switches to fifteen decimal places and the step size of the input fields adjusts accordingly. You can toggle back and forth at any time, and the current value will be recalculated using the new precision setting.

Copying Results for Convenience

Each field includes a copy button that lets you quickly transfer the current value to your clipboard. This feature is especially useful when you need to record a converted pressure for documentation, share it with a colleague, or input it into another system.

After clicking the copy button a brief confirmation message appears to confirm the action. The copied value includes exactly the digits shown in the selected precision mode, ensuring consistency when pasting elsewhere.
